Tomato and Cucumber Bruschetta
Experience a burst of fresh flavors with this delightful Tomato and Cucumber Bruschetta. The crunchy baguette serves as a perfect canvas for a vibrant topping of ripe tomatoes, crisp cucumbers, and fragrant herbs, all drizzled with a tangy balsamic glaze. This dish captures the essence of summer, making it a perfect appetizer for gatherings or a light snack on a sunny afternoon. Originating from Italy, bruschetta has been enjoyed for centuries, celebrating the simple yet exquisite taste of fresh ingredients.
Ingredients
- Baguette
- 1, sliced into 1/2-inch thick slices
- Extra virgin olive oil
- 4 tablespoons, divided
- Garlic
- 2 cloves, minced
- Fresh parsley
- 2 tablespoons, finely chopped
- Fresh basil
- 2 tablespoons, finely chopped
- Red onion
- 1/4 cup, finely diced
- Cucumber
- 1, peeled and diced
- Tomatoes
- 2 cups, diced
- Balsamic vinegar
- 2 tablespoons
- Salt
- to taste
- Pepper
- to taste
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Arrange the baguette slices on a baking sheet and brush both sides with 2 tablespoons of olive oil.
- Bake for 10 minutes, or until the bread is toasted and crispy. Keep an eye on them to avoid burning.
- In a large bowl, combine the diced tomatoes, cucumber, red onion, minced garlic, parsley, basil, the remaining 2 tablespoons of olive oil, balsamic vinegar, salt, and pepper. Mix well to ensure an even coating.
- Let the tomato and cucumber mixture sit for 5-10 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together.
- Once the baguette slices are toasted, remove them from the oven and let them cool slightly.
- Top each toasted baguette slice generously with a spoonful of the tomato and cucumber mixture.
- Serve immediately for the best texture and flavor. Enjoy!
Tips
- For a more intense flavor, try adding a sprinkle of feta cheese on top of the bruschetta.
- You can substitute the baguette with ciabatta or whole grain bread for a different twist.
- Feel free to add a hint of chili flakes for a spicy kick!
Dietary Information
Servings: 6 Dish Type: Appetizer Prep Time: 15 minutes Cook Time: 10 minutes Calories: 250 Fat: 12g Carbs: 30g Protein: 4g Sodium: 150mg Sugar: 3g
